Output 8c8377c4af49453035665514967cfcacd6633c22bb25d52538bed256a5e0ff34:0

value
150369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773551205dbc25a7f54c85e0243698290f718b8b OP_EQUAL
address
3CZLCtr9u6AQZfd4QNxPWUkLzaoehyt3VH
transaction
8c8377c4af49453035665514967cfcacd6633c22bb25d52538bed256a5e0ff34